3,533

hamilton homes for Sale

3,533

hamilton homes for Sale

30 Cannon St W
Create an account
$999,999
Sign up
 or 
Log in
  to view
35 Karendale Crescent
Create an account
$999,999
Sign up
 or 
Log in
  to view
374 Jackson St W
Create an account
$999,999
Sign up
 or 
Log in
  to view
701 - 181 James Street N
Create an account
$999,999
Sign up
 or 
Log in
  to view
6 EAST - 174 Mountain Park Avenue
Create an account
$999,999
Sign up
 or 
Log in
  to view
7 Basher Dr
Create an account
$999,999
Sign up
 or 
Log in
  to view
17 Fairleigh Avenue S
Create an account
$999,999
Sign up
 or 
Log in
  to view
203 - 101 Shoreview Place
Create an account
$999,999
Sign up
 or 
Log in
  to view